In recent months, the National Party has ramped up its efforts to connect with local communities, recognizing the importance of grassroots engagement. The outreach initiatives launched in June 2023 are pivotal for fostering relationships and ensuring that community voices are heard. This month, events are scheduled across significant Indonesian cities, including Jakarta, Surabaya, and Bali, to engage citizens in meaningful dialogue about pressing local issues.
As Southeast Asia continues to navigate various social challenges, the role of political parties in community outreach cannot be overstated. Community engagement is crucial for understanding local needs and adapting policies accordingly. The National Party's initiatives serve as a platform for citizens to voice their concerns and actively participate in the democratic process.
This June, the National Party is organizing a series of events designed to attract community members from all walks of life. These gatherings will include town hall meetings, workshops, and cultural festivals aimed at celebrating local heritage and promoting inclusivity.

In today's digital age, the National Party recognizes the importance of online engagement. Utilizing social media and other digital platforms, they aim to reach a wider audience, particularly the youth. Collaborations with local influencers and digital campaigns will be launched to raise awareness about upcoming events and encourage participation.
While major cities like Jakarta and Surabaya are key focal points, the National Party is committed to extending its outreach to rural and underserved areas in Indonesia. By implementing mobile outreach units and virtual town halls, they are working to ensure that all voices, regardless of geographical location, can be heard.
The National Party's June outreach initiatives represent a significant step towards building a more connected and engaged community. By prioritizing direct interactions and creating inclusive spaces for dialogue, the party is laying the groundwork for a more participatory democratic process.
